Ninhydrin Test. Amines (including ?-amino acids) react with ninhydrin to give a coloured product. It can be used qualitatively (e.g. for chromatographic visualisation) or quantitatively (e.g. for peptide sequencing).The ?-amino acids typically give a blue-purple product. Ninhydrin (triketohydrindene hydrate), a powerful oxidizing agent reacts with all amino acid between Ph 4 and 8 to give purple coloured compound. The reaction is also given by primary amino and aapptec Technical Support Information Bulletin 1188 Kaiser Test (Ninhydrin Test) The Kaiser Test is a very sensitive test for primary amines. It is commonly utilized in solid phase peptide synthesis to determine if coupling reactions are complete. Ninhydrin (Triketohydrindene hydrate) may be used as a reagent for the quantification of amino acids and peptides by photometric method and colorimetric method. It may be used to prepare the ninhydrin reagent, by mixing ninhydrin and hydrindantin (reduced form of ninhydrin) in dimethyl sulfoxide. Ninhydrin is the hydrate of indane-1,2,3-trione. With the exception of proline and hydroxy-proline, all the alpha-amino acids found in proteins react with ninhydrin to give the same intensely colored purple anion (570 nm).
